## Building Access — Spares Room (Hullbrook Annex)

Contractors: the spare hardware room is down the east corridor on the ground floor, third door on the left. Sign in at the front desk first and grab a visitor lanyard. Anything you take out, jot it in the blue logbook — yes, even the little stuff. The door self-locks, so don't wedge it. To get in, punch in the code below.

staff pass of hagug-taguf = bdg-HJ-9

Handover: Brightpost digest scheduling

Before the next release, note that the batch email digest scheduler was moved from cron to the Wrenfield queue last sprint. Digests now fan out in 500-recipient shards, and each shard retries independently — so a partial failure no longer blocks the whole batch. The one gotcha: shard timing drifts if the queue backlog exceeds ten minutes, which delays the daily digest. Monitoring thresholds and the shard-size rationale are documented on the internal page below.

dashboard of yadup-bahop = https://confluence.lumicsys.internal/pages/pages/browse/pages/129c

☐ Key ceremony, step 4: before we mint the new signing key for Wikiroot's role-based access module, double-check that the support-tier role can't self-escalate (it did once, fun times). Once verified, unlock the ceremony safe for the support delegate using the recovery passphrase just below.

unlock words, hahaf-fajeg: quenmir-belius

Subject: ProctorQ queue hardening — release 4.2

Team,

ProctorQ's exam-proctoring queue now enforces signed enqueue requests and drops unauthenticated session joins. Dead-letter handling moved to an isolated worker pool; no cross-tenant replay possible. Security review items from the Kellard audit are closed. Rollout is staged: Northvale cluster first, then full fleet Thursday. No config changes required on consumer side. The trace token for this release follows below.

build token for tawif-bahip: htk31_68bba16e1afabfef4ecc69408c06f16